25 | On 2/15/2024 at 8:55AM, Licensing Program Analyst (LPA) G. Luk arrived unannounced to conduct a Required - 1 Year inspection. LPA met with Administrator, Karen Sangco and explained the purpose of the visit.
LPA toured the facility including but not limited to bedrooms, bathrooms, dining area, kitchen, garage, and outdoor area. Smoke and carbon monoxide detectors were observed. Smoke detectors are interconnected with sprinklers system. Fire extinguishers were observed to be full and last serviced on 2/2/2024. One week of non-perishable and 2-day perishable food supplies were sufficient. Hot water temperature was measured at 113.3 degrees F in the hallway bathroom sink. All client bedrooms have automatic hoyer lifts and bathroom have hoyer lift installed. Medications were locked in a medication cart. First Aid kit is complete. No bodies of water observed. Indoor and outdoor passageways were free of obstruction. Last disaster drill was conducted on 1/30/2024.
LPA reviewed 3 clients and 3 staff files starting at 9:50AM. LPA reviewed client's P & I money with logs. LPA interviewed 2 staff and attempted interviews with 2 clients starting at 11:42AM. LPA reviewed a sample of client's medications starting at 11:25AM.
At 10:30AM, LPA observed S2 and S3 does not have health screening records on file.
The deficiency was observed (see LIC 809D) and cited from the California Code of Regulations. Failure to correct deficiency by POC date may result in additional Civil Penalties.
Exit interview conducted. A copy of this report and appeal rights provided. |
